Impending storm closes schools

All schools and offices will be closed in the Unionville-Chadds Ford School District on Monday, Oct. 29 and Tuesday, Oct. 30 due to the
forecast of Hurricane Sandy.

According to the latest forecast, tropical storm-force winds (40 mph and higher) are forecast to begin in the area early on Monday. Winds of this magnitude or higher are forecast to continue through Tuesday. Power outages and severe flooding (5 to 12 inches of rain) are also expected. In addition, the Brandywine River is expected to crest above 13 feet on Tuesday.

Because of potentially long power outages, we are making the rare decision to close for the next two days in order to allow parents and staff time to
prepare. If our buildings have power and roads are passable for buses, we will open schools on Wednesday, Oct. 31.
